简介:本文深入剖析DDoS攻击的原理、类型及防御技术,结合实战案例提供可操作的应对策略,帮助开发者与企业用户构建安全防护体系。
在数字化浪潮中,DDoS(Distributed Denial of Service,分布式拒绝服务)攻击已成为网络安全领域最严峻的挑战之一。其通过控制大量”僵尸网络”(Botnet)向目标服务器发送海量无效请求,导致服务崩溃或性能骤降。据统计,2023年全球DDoS攻击频率同比增长35%,单次攻击峰值流量突破1.2Tbps,给企业带来平均每小时4.5万美元的经济损失。本文将从技术原理、攻击类型、防御策略及实战案例四个维度,系统解析DDoS攻防体系。
DDoS攻击的核心在于”分布式”特性,其典型架构包含三层:
攻击者常利用协议漏洞实现流量放大,典型案例包括:
monlist命令,将8字节请求放大为206倍的响应流量。SearchRequest操作,实现56倍流量放大,2023年某金融平台遭遇的3.1Tbps攻击即采用此技术。攻击者通常基于以下维度选择目标:
| 攻击类型 | 攻击层 | 典型特征 | 防御难点 |
|---|---|---|---|
| 体积型攻击 | 网络层 | 大包洪水(如UDP Flood) | 带宽耗尽,传统防火墙失效 |
| 连接型攻击 | 传输层 | SYN Flood、ACK Flood | 消耗服务器连接资源 |
| 应用层攻击 | 应用层 | HTTP GET/POST Flood、慢速攻击 | 模拟合法请求,难以区分 |
# 华为AntiDDoS设备流量检测阈值配置示例threshold_config = {"tcp_syn_threshold": 5000, # SYN包每秒阈值"udp_threshold": 10000, # UDP包每秒阈值"http_rate_limit": 2000 # HTTP请求每秒限制}
建立三级响应流程:
| 发展阶段 | 防护重点 | 推荐方案 |
|---|---|---|
| 初创期 | 基础带宽保障 | 云清洗服务+基础WAF |
| 成长期 | 应用层攻击防御 | 本地清洗设备+AI行为分析 |
| 成熟期 | 零日漏洞防御与溯源 | 威胁情报平台+SDN流量调度 |
量子密钥分发(QKD)可实现攻击流量溯源,英国BT集团已开展相关试验,将C&C服务器定位时间从72小时缩短至15分钟。
基于区块链的分布式防护网络,通过智能合约实现攻击流量众包检测,2024年将进入商用阶段。
生成对抗网络(GAN)可用于模拟攻击模式,提升防御系统适应性,谷歌Project Shield已实现99.99%的攻击识别准确率。
DDoS攻防已成为数字时代的”军备竞赛”,企业需构建”预防-检测-响应-恢复”的全生命周期防护体系。建议采用”云地协同”架构,结合AI技术与威胁情报,实现从被动防御到主动免疫的转变。据Gartner预测,到2026年,采用智能防御系统的企业遭受DDoS攻击的业务中断时间将缩短至15分钟以内。网络安全没有终点,唯有持续创新方能守护数字世界的安全边界。